Energy-Aware Dual-Path Geographic Routing to Bypass Routing Holes in Wireless Sensor Networks

被引:73
作者
Huang, Haojun [1 ]
Yin, Hao [2 ]
Min, Geyong [3 ]
Zhang, Junbao [4 ]
Wu, Yulei [3 ]
Zhang, Xu [5 ]
机构
[1] China Univ Geosci, Coll Comp, Wuhan 430074, Hubei, Peoples R China
[2] Tsinghua Univ, Dept Comp Sci & Technol, Beijing 100081, Peoples R China
[3] Univ Exeter, Coll Engn Math & Phys Sci, Exeter EX4 4QF, Devon, England
[4] Zhongyuan Univ Technol, Dept Comp Sci & Technol, Zhengzhou 450007, Henan, Peoples R China
[5] Nanjing Univ, Elect Sci & Engn, Nanjing 210023, Jiangsu, Peoples R China
基金
中国国家自然科学基金;
关键词
Wireless sensor networks; geographic routing; energy-aware routing; anchor list; routing hole; MOBILE AD HOC; GUARANTEED DELIVERY;
D O I
10.1109/TMC.2017.2771424
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Geographic routing has been considered as an attractive approach for resource-constrained wireless sensor networks (WSNs) since it exploits local location information instead of global topology information to route data. However, this routing approach often suffers from the routing hole (i.e., an area free of nodes in the direction closer to destination) in various environments such as buildings and obstacles during data delivery, resulting in route failure. Currently, existing geographic routing protocols tend to walk along only one side of the routing holes to recover the route, thus achieving suboptimal network performance such as longer delivery delay and lower delivery ratio. Furthermore, these protocols cannot guarantee that all packets are delivered in an energy-efficient manner once encountering routing holes. In this paper, we focus on addressing these issues and propose an energy-aware dual-path geographic routing (EDGR) protocol for better route recovery from routing holes. EDGR adaptively utilizes the location information, residual energy, and the characteristics of energy consumption to make routing decisions, and dynamically exploits two node-disjoint anchor lists, passing through two sides of the routing holes, to shift routing path for load balance. Moreover, we extend EDGR into three-dimensional (3D) sensor networks to provide energy-aware routing for routing hole detour. Simulation results demonstrate that EDGR exhibits higher energy efficiency, and has moderate performance improvements on network lifetime, packet delivery ratio, and delivery delay, compared to other geographic routing protocols in WSNs over a variety of communication scenarios passing through routing holes. The proposed EDGR is much applicable to resource-constrained WSNs with routing holes.
引用
收藏
页码:1339 / 1352
页数:14
相关论文
共 37 条
  • [1] [Anonymous], 2006, P 1 INT C BIOINSP CO
  • [2] [Anonymous], AD HOCNETW
  • [3] Routing with guaranteed delivery in ad hoc wireless networks
    Bose, P
    Morin, P
    Stojmenovic, I
    Urrutia, J
    [J]. WIRELESS NETWORKS, 2001, 7 (06) : 609 - 616
  • [4] Localization and Routing in Sensor Networks by Local Angle Information
    Bruck, Jehoshua
    Gao, Jie
    Jiang, Anxiao
    [J]. ACM TRANSACTIONS ON SENSOR NETWORKS, 2009, 5 (01)
  • [5] A Survey of Geographical Routing in Wireless Ad-Hoc Networks
    Cadger, Fraser
    Curran, Kevin
    Santos, Jose
    Moffett, Sandra
    [J]. IEEE COMMUNICATIONS SURVEYS AND TUTORIALS, 2013, 15 (02): : 621 - 653
  • [6] A SURVEY OF VOID HANDLING TECHNIQUES FOR GEOGRAPHIC ROUTING IN WIRELESS NETWORKS
    Chen, Dazhi
    Varshney, Pramod K.
    [J]. IEEE COMMUNICATIONS SURVEYS AND TUTORIALS, 2007, 9 (01): : 50 - 67
  • [7] Adaptive Position Update for Geographic Routing in Mobile Ad Hoc Networks
    Chen, Quanjun
    Kanhere, Salil S.
    Hassan, Mahbub
    [J]. IEEE TRANSACTIONS ON MOBILE COMPUTING, 2013, 12 (03) : 489 - 501
  • [8] QoS Aware Geographic Opportunistic Routing in Wireless Sensor Networks
    Cheng, Long
    Niu, Jianwei
    Cao, Jiannong
    Das, Sajal K.
    Gu, Yu
    [J]. I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2014, 25 (07) : 1864 - 1875
  • [9] Geographic and Opportunistic Routing for Underwater Sensor Networks
    Coutinho, Rodolfo W. L.
    Boukerche, Azzedine
    Vieira, Luiz F. M.
    Loureiro, Antonio A. F.
    [J]. IEEE TRANSACTIONS ON COMPUTERS, 2016, 65 (02) : 548 - 561
  • [10] Fang Q, 2004, IEEE INFOCOM SER, P2458